My Russian Sage was the last flower blooming in the fall. A large number of Eastern Bumble Bees had spent the night sleeping on the sage. In the morning they were covered with frost.

One of my favorite activities during the winter is to drive down the Mississippi River and photograph Bald Eagles. During the winter 100’s of Bald Eagles gather to fish in the open water. More photos from Reads Landing can be found on my Website.
